## 香港云服务器以太坊节点构建与优化指南,在香港搭建以太坊节点并进行优化是确保区块链项目高效运行的关键,需选择可靠的云服务提供商并配置适当的硬件资源,设置安全的环境,包括防火墙规则和访问控制,定期更新节点软件,以获取最新的安全补丁和技术支持,优化网络设置能显著提升性能,建议使用专业工具监控节点运行状态,以便及时发现并解决问题。
随着区块链技术的迅猛发展,以太坊作为其中最著名的公链之一,其去中心化应用(DApps)的开发日益受到广泛关注,在这一背景下,如何在本地或云环境中部署和优化以太坊节点成为了摆在我们面前的重要课题,本文将详细介绍如何在香港云服务器上搭建以太坊节点,并提供一系列的优化策略。
搭建以太坊节点的基础环境
在开始之前,确保你拥有以下硬件配置:高性能的处理器、充足的内存、高速且稳定的网络连接,选择一个可靠的云服务提供商也是非常关键的,香港地区有多家云服务商可供选择。
在本地环境搭建上,你可以使用Docker或官方的以太坊节点软件进行安装,以下是一个简单的Docker部署步骤:
- 安装Docker:首先需要在本地计算机上安装Docker。
- 拉取镜像:从Docker Hub上拉取最新版本的
ethereum/client-go镜像。 - 创建容器:使用
docker run命令创建一个新的以太坊节点容器,并设置必要的配置参数。
配置与优化以太坊节点
网络配置
- 端口映射:确保云服务器上的防火墙允许通过特定端口与以太坊节点进行通信。
- IP地址设置:根据实际需求,为以太坊节点分配一个静态IP地址,或者保持动态分配以便于灵活性管理。
性能优化
- 内存和CPU限制:合理设置内存和CPU的限制,以防止节点因资源不足而运行缓慢或崩溃。
- 数据存储:使用高速且可靠的存储解决方案来保存区块数据和节点元数据。
- 缓存机制:启用缓存以减少对区块链网络的频繁查询和确认操作。
安全性与隐私保护
- 加密连接:使用SSL/TLS等加密手段保护节点之间的通信以及节点与客户端之间的数据传输。
- 身份验证:实施强密码策略和多因素身份验证来增强节点的安全性。
- 隐私设置:如果可能的话,利用香港云服务器的地理位置优势为特定应用提供区域性的隐私保护。
监控与维护
- 日志记录:定期检查并分析以太坊节点的日志文件,以便及时发现潜在的问题和错误。
- 性能监控:使用各种监控工具来跟踪节点的性能指标,如响应时间、吞吐量等。
- 定期更新:保持节点软件和依赖库的最新状态,以获得最新的安全补丁和功能改进。
在香港云服务器上部署和优化以太坊节点需要综合考虑多个方面,包括硬件配置、网络环境、性能优化、安全性、监控与维护等,遵循上述指南和建议,将有助于你构建一个高效、安全且可扩展的以太坊节点环境。


还没有评论,来说两句吧...